NEW QUESTION # 167
Note: This question is part of a series of questions that present the same scenario. Each question in the series contains a unique solution that might meet the stated goals. Some question sets might have more than one correct solution, while others might not have a correct solution.
After you answer a question in this section, you will NOT be able to return to it. As a result, these questions will not appear in the review screen.
You have an Azure subscription that contains 10 virtual networks. The virtual networks are hosted in separate resource groups.
Another administrator plans to create several network security groups (NSGs) in the subscription.
You need to ensure that when an NSG is created, it automatically blocks TCP port 8080 between the virtual networks.
Solution: From the Resource providers blade, you unregister the Microsoft.ClassicNetwork provider.
Does this meet the goal?

  • A. No
  • B. Yes

Answer: A

Explanation:
No, this does not meet the goal. Unregistering the Microsoft.ClassicNetwork provider does not affect the creation of network security groups (NSGs) in the subscription. The Microsoft.ClassicNetwork provider is used for managing classic deployment model resources, such as virtual networks, network interfaces, and public IP addresses1. However, NSGs are only supported for Resource Manager deployment model resources2. Therefore, unregistering the Microsoft.ClassicNetwork provider will not automatically block TCP port 8080 between the virtual networks.
To meet the goal, you need to create a custom policy definition that enforces a default security rule for NSGs. A policy definition is a set of rules and actions that Azure performs when evaluating your resources3. You can use a policy definition to specify the required properties and values for NSGs, such as the direction, protocol, source, destination, and port of the security rule. You can then assign the policy definition to the subscription scope, so that it applies to all the resource groups and virtual networks in the subscription.

NEW QUESTION # 170
You have two Azure virtual machines named VM1 and VM2. VM1 has a single data disk named Disk1. You need to attach Disk1 to VM2. The solution must minimize downtime for both virtual machines.
Which four actions should you perform in sequence? To answer, move the appropriate actions from the list of actions to the answer area and arrange them in the correct order.

Answer:

Explanation:

Explanation:
Step 1: Stop VM1.
Step 2: Detach Disk1 from VM1.
Step 3: Start VM1.
Detach a data disk using the portal
In the left menu, select Virtual Machines.
Select the virtual machine that has the data disk you want to detach and click Stop to deallocate the VM.
In the virtual machine pane, select Disks.
At the top of the Disks pane, select Edit.
In the Disks pane, to the far right of the data disk that you would like to detach, click the Detach button image detach button.
After the disk has been removed, click Save on the top of the pane.
In the virtual machine pane, click Overview and then click the Start button at the top of the pane to restart the VM.
The disk stays in storage but is no longer attached to a virtual machine.
Step 4: Attach Disk1 to VM2
Attach an existing disk
Follow these steps to reattach an existing available data disk to a running VM.
Select a running VM for which you want to reattach a data disk.
From the menu on the left, select Disks.
Select Attach existing to attach an available data disk to the VM.
From the Attach existing disk pane, select OK.

NEW QUESTION # 182
You have an Azure subscription named Subscroption1.
In Subscription1, you create an alert rule named Alert1.
The Alert1 action group is configured as shown in the following exhibit.

Alert1 alert criteria is triggered every minute.
Use the drop-down menus to select the answer choice that completes each statement based on the information presented in the graphic.
NOTE: Each correct selection is worth one point.

Answer:

Explanation:

Explanation

Box 1: 60
One alert per minute will trigger one email per minute.
Box 2: 12
No more than 1 SMS every 5 minutes can be send, which equals 12 per hour.
Note: Rate limiting is a suspension of notifications that occurs when too many are sent to a particular phone number, email address or device. Rate limiting ensures that alerts are manageable and actionable.
The rate limit thresholds are:
SMS: No more than 1 SMS every 5 minutes.
Voice: No more than 1 Voice call every 5 minutes.
Email: No more than 100 emails in an hour.
Other actions are not rate limited.
